Iroquois developed a mutual aid agreement among 51 member hospitals to support continuity of care and medical surge capacity through mutual aid consisting of equipment, supplies and pharmaceuticals; evacuation and transfer of patients; and communication and information sharing. The MOU reflects cooperative understandings when mutual aid is provided, describing information to be communicated and responsibilities relating to transportation, documentation, costs, insurance, and plan maintenance.
